In his 1982 Bulletin Article, Qn 19 of the problem list, Thurston posed: "Find topological and
geometric properties of quotient spaces of arithmetic subgroups of PSL(2,C). These manifolds
often seem to have special beauty." Arithmetic link complements in the 3-sphere provide some
particularly interesting examples of this. In this talk we take up this theme, compare and contrast
with dimension 2, and report on some recent work.
